CDON and BOC are cell surface receptors of the immunoglobulin (Ig)/fibronectin type III (FNIII. CDON and BOC are coexpressed during development, form complexes with each other in a cis fashion, and are related to each other in their ectodomains, but each has a unique long cytoplasmic tail.
